Kogi Govt Seeks Collaboration To Boost Solid Minerals Sector

todayFebruary 24, 2026

Background

The Kogi State Government has called for collaboration with local governments and private investors to boost its solid minerals sector.

The newly appointed Director of Solid Mineral Resources, Doctor Johnson Musa, made the call shortly after his assumption of office in Lokoja.

He emphasized that the administration of Governor Usman Ododo is willing to partner with key stakeholders to unlock the state’s mineral potential for broader development.

Doctor Musa highlighted that Governor Ododo’s aim is to diversify the economy, viewing the exploitation of the state’s mineral resources as a crucial element of this effort.

He underscored that achieving this goal requires cooperation between the state, local governments, and private investors.

The State Director of Solid Minerals also expressed the ministry’s commitment to maximizing the state’s mineral resources to improve the living standard of its citizens under Governor Ododo’s leadership.
